Welter, Ariadna (1930–1998)
Mexican-born actress. Name variations: Ariadne Welter. Born in 1930 in Mexico; died Dec 13, 1998, in Mexico City of cirhossis of the liver; sister of Linda Christian (actress); m. Gustavo Alatriste (div. 1960).
Made film debut in Prince of Foxes (1949); other films include Sombra verde, Ensayo de un crimen, El Ultimo rebelde, El Vampiro, The Devil's Hand, Estas ruinas que ves, and Escápate conmigo; often appeared on series tv, including "Sor Juana Ines de la Cruz," "Las Momias de Guanajuato," "El Caminante," "Cita con la muerte," "Cristina Guzman" and "Gente bien."
